I was thinking outboard sustain pedal, I see now your issue is with the sustain pedal which plugs into the keyboard.
I would suspect that it just needs cleaning. The pedal is a switch which essentially connects the contacts in the keyboard jack. The plug on the pedal is probably not establishing good electrical contact.
You can check the continuity of the pedal itself by using a multi-meter on the continuity setting, putting one probe on each section of the pedal's male jack, operating the pedal, and see if you get continuity between the tip and ring of the male jack.
The remedy would be to spray electrical contact cleaner into the jack on the keyboard and to clean the male jack on the pedal with very fine sandpaper -- then wash it down with cleaner.
If this doesn't correct the fault, the switch inside the pedal would next be suspected -- take the pedal apart and clean the contacts in it as well.
If fault still not corrected, I would suspect the jack in the keyboard -- the keyboard will have to be partially disassembled to get to that.
If that doesn't correct the fault, the problem is likely in a circuit board. This diagnostic is probably best done by a repair shop.
